Mohs Technicians are an essential part of the Mohs procedure, by creating quality microscopic slides we are able to deliver fast-same day results to doctors and patients regarding their skin cancer.
We are mobile Lab Technicians, which means we travel and commute to our clients (Doctors) and set up our lab at their location. Some of these locations include; Sonoma City, Napa City, Marin City, Contra Costa City, San Francisco City, Alameda City and Santa Clara City.
Your Responsibilities:
Commuting to client's offices (1 client per day - Using company vehicle)
Set up mobile lab prior to receiving first tissue specimen.
Receive and properly perform grossing techniques to ink and embed tissue ensuring complete representation of vital margins and maintain proper orientation.
Prepare sections of human tissue for immediate examination using the frozen section technique.
Freeze, cut, mount, and stain tissue specimen received from Mohs surgeon.
Coverslip slides.
Ensure that tissue and slide preparation meet laboratory requirements.

What is Mohs?
Mohs surgery is considered the most effective technique for treating the two most common types of skin cancer. As a Mohs Technician you will be working alongside a Mohs Surgeon, processing cancerous tissue in a laboratory setting.

These services will support the DOL Office of Workers' Compensation (OWCP) and the Division of Federal Employees' Compensation (DFEC) Nurse Intervention Program (NIP). The primary focus of the NIP is the Early Disability Management phase of case management, when nurse interventions are concentrated on expediting medical management (facilitating medical care to promote recovery from the work injury) and return to work (RTW) efforts.
